Thinking about getting a TA31F, but have read the ARMS 40 won't fit under it.  Who makes a quality BUIS that will?
6/17/2007 9:33:04 AM EDT
[#1]
Troy, Matech, GG&G, ARMS 40L, Knight's, to name a few
6/17/2007 9:49:49 AM EDT
[#2]
Both the Troy and the 40L has a low enough profile?
6/17/2007 9:53:12 AM EDT
[#3]
They'll both fit under the 31F.
6/17/2007 11:40:33 AM EDT
[#4]
Plenty of room under a Troy and KAC.



6/17/2007 6:46:22 PM EDT
[#5]
i run a TA31 w/larue mount and a arms 40. it does fit but there is no room at all...
6/17/2007 10:19:12 PM EDT
[#6]
The KAC 600 meter flip up also fits under there.

My ARMS 40 fits just fine under a TA31 on an ARMS 19S. it just barely clears.

I'm using Troy & ARMS 40L's too.

Unfortunately the Troy wont fit behind my ARMS 19S.

With the Troy I have to use LaRue mounts.
6/19/2007 5:20:12 AM EDT
[#11]
LaRue's ACOG mount is lower than the 19S, about the same as the ARMS 19LD, there's plenty of room under the 19S.
